Why Medical Companies Need Specialist Temperature Controlled Courier
The pharmaceutical supply chain is heavily regulated. In the UK, the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) enforces strict storage and transport standards. A single temperature excursion—even for minutes—can render vaccines unusable, invalidate clinical trial data or compromise patient safety. Medical couriers must maintain unbroken cold chains, provide audit trails, and respond to urgent requests 24/7.

What We Transport for Medical Companies
Our temperature-controlled fleet specialises in:
- Pharmaceuticals & vaccines: Insulin, biologics, monoclonal antibodies, COVID-19 and flu vaccines requiring 2–8°C transport
- Clinical trial materials: Temperature-sensitive investigational medicinal products (IMPs) with chain-of-custody documentation
- Blood & plasma products: Whole blood, platelets, fresh frozen plasma requiring strict temperature maintenance between collection and transfusion centres
- Diagnostic samples: Pathology specimens, genetic samples, culture media requiring stable 4°C or ambient (15–25°C) transport
- Medical devices: Temperature-sensitive surgical supplies, implants and sterile instruments
- Organ transport: Coordination with hospitals for time-critical organ preservation logistics
We maintain two primary temperature profiles: standard refrigeration at 2–8°C (suitable for most vaccines and biologics) and ambient-controlled 15–25°C (for room-temperature medications and diagnostic reagents). Each vehicle carries independent data loggers recording temperature every 15 minutes with automatic alerts if thresholds are breached.

- What happens if a temperature excursion occurs during delivery?
- Our vehicles have redundant monitoring systems—if temperature deviates, drivers are automatically alerted via live dashboard notification. We immediately contact your designated contact person, document the excursion with timestamps and data, and coordinate with your quality assurance team. Most pharmaceutical companies define acceptable excursion limits in advance; we maintain records for your investigation and regulatory reporting.
